Decoding the 1996 Polaris Sportsman 400 Wiring Diagram
So, what exactly is a 1996 Polaris Sportsman 400 Wiring Diagram? In essence, it's a visual representation of all the electrical components and their connections within your ATV. Think of it as a roadmap for electricity. It illustrates how wires, fuses, relays, switches, and various electrical devices like the battery, starter, lights, and ignition system are interconnected. This diagram is crucial for diagnosing electrical issues. If your headlights won't turn on, or your engine is failing to crank, the wiring diagram will help you trace the flow of electricity to pinpoint the faulty component or connection.
Using a 1996 Polaris Sportsman 400 Wiring Diagram effectively involves a systematic approach. Firstly, you need to identify the specific circuit you are troubleshooting. For example, if you're working on the starting system, you'll focus on the wires and components related to the ignition switch, starter solenoid, and battery. Key elements you'll find represented include:
- Wire colors (often indicated by codes or actual color representations)
- Component symbols (e.g., a battery symbol, a switch symbol)
- Connection points (where wires join components)
- Fuses and their amperage ratings
- Ground points
Furthermore, a good wiring diagram will often break down the electrical system into different functional groups, making it easier to navigate. For instance, you might find separate sections for lighting, ignition, charging system, and accessories. Some diagrams even include a legend to explain the various symbols used. When diagnosing problems, you'll typically follow these steps:
- Identify the symptom (e.g., no spark).
- Locate the related circuit on the diagram.
- Trace the wires from the component in question back to their source or other connected components.
- Test for voltage or continuity at various points as indicated by the diagram.
